    We stayed in this lovely RV park from July 22-November 1st. The park is nestled in the mountains…read moreand is very scenic. The sites are large and allow for privacy and the use of canopies and other outside gear. Close to numerous Colorado attractions including Pikes Peak, Garden of the Gods, The Royal Gorge, etc. laundry and restrooms clean. Lots of wildlife and places in the RV park to walk. Couple of issues -road noise M-F from 7:00-4:00 as large trucks haul gravel from the quarry to town. The 2 lane road runs on the whole side of the resort. AND, we reached out to the advertised Colorado RV services to get some work done on our RV. They came by 2 times to meet with us but never gave us an estimate or touched base to schedule the work. We followed up numerous times. Our initial conversation was 7 weeks prior to our scheduled departure. This left a very bad taste in our mouths. Very bad customer service and follow up. We traveled in a 36 foot, class A.

    Very MEAT & POTATOES camp site. Pictures are accurate; shaded spaced out sites. The park backs up…read moreto a rodeo and baseball field. Water and power provided each clean site. Quite a bit of road noise but park is quite. 1/3 of the park looks like it is occupied by full timers. Nothing interesting or unique about this campground. It is very strange there are no public bathrooms or shower on premises. You have to walk over to the rodeo to go to the bathroom. The whole website talks about the park 1/2 a mile away... that should have been a red flag. Rec room thing is a slab with a roof with 1 full wall and 2 1/2 walls unfinished overlooking a field. I guess it's more of a shade structure. Overall a step above staying in a Walmart parking lot.
